Getting Started with SPD Online

If you have registered for an online course, here is what you need to do before the semester begins.

1. Read through the FAQs to make sure you understand how SPD Online courses work.

2. Make sure that the SOLAR System has your updated e-mail address. We need this address so we can send you necessary information. Be sure to check off the "Preferred" box in SOLAR next to the e-mail address you would like to use. Also, if your e-mail program is running a spam blocker filter, be sure to add "stonybrook.edu" and "sunysb.edu" to your list of approved addresses.

3. CHECK BLACKBOArd for course information two weeks prior to the start of the term. Two weeks prior to the start of the term (occasionally earlier) all of the online courses will be made available in Blackboard. We'll post a notice on the front page of the SPD website. You will need to go into SOLAR and set up your NetID password to use Blackboard. Specific directions can be found by clicking on the appropriate link below:

4. BE PREPARED TO LOG IN PRIOR TO THE START OF CLASS. Once the courses are available, log on to Blackboard immediately. Blackboard contains a "course" called SPD Online Support that contains tutorials and a pre-semester checklist that must be completed prior to the first day of class.

The first day of class for Fall September 2 and the last day is November 3.
